SHINE English Teaching Conference
Impactful Teaching: Skills for Next - Gen Learners.
7th of January 2025
Fifth Edition - Online
This year’s theme, „Impactful Teaching: Skills for Next-Gen Learners” delves into how teachers can build meaningful connections with their students in a world shaped by rapid changes in technology, social media, and pop culture. Given the profound impact these factors have on contemporary youth, the responsibilities of educators transcend mere knowledge dissemination; they encompass the facilitation of students’ development in adaptability, critical thinking and digital responsibility.
The conference will explore pedagogical approaches specifically crafted to respond to the complexities of contemporary educational landscapes, emphasizing the critical importance of cultivating authentic relationships between educators and students. Participants will engage in the investigation of strategies aimed at enhancing student engagement, and learn how to effectively transform external influences into valuable educational resources that promote significant and lasting learning outcomes.

Joe Dale, an independent UK-based languages consultant, has worked with organizations including Network for Languages, The British Council, Microsoft, and The Guardian. A former host of the TES MFL forum and SSAT Languages Lead Practitioner, Joe is a sought-after speaker and expert in technology-enhanced language learning, presenting at conferences and running training sessions across six continents.
He has contributed to high-profile projects such as the Linguanet Worldwide initiative, Erasmus Plus programs, and the Institut Français Primary French courses. Recently, he co-hosted the Saturday Tech-Talk webinars with the British Council Indonesia and worked on the Nusantara Go project. Currently collaborating on the Stories on the Move project with the University of Reading, Joe is also the creator of the thriving Facebook group „Language Teaching with AI,” which has over 5,300 members. The Guardian has described him as an „MFL guru” and the leader of the #mfltwitterati community.
Joe Dale

Marina Falasca, M.Ed., M.A., is a seasoned educator with a focus on higher education and language teaching. She currently lectures at I.E.S. en Lenguas Vivas Juan Ramón Fernández and INSPT UTN in Buenos Aires, where she teaches courses on TEFL Methods, Multimedia Learning, Discourse Analysis, and Educational Research.
Since 2023, Marina has led STAR Argentina as the Country Director, organizing international workshops and programs that promote global education and intercultural learning. Her research interests include educational technology, intercultural communication, differentiated instruction, and global education. She is the co-author of two books: „Alfabetización y Competencias Transmedia: Propuestas Didácticas para el Nivel Secundario y Superior” (2022) and „Current Trends in Global Education: Bridging K-12 and Higher Education for an Interconnected World” (2024).
Marina Falasca

André Hedlund holds an MSc in Psychology of Education from the University of Bristol, is a Chevening Alumnus, and works as an educational consultant and teacher trainer in partnership with institutions such as National Geographic Learning, ELi Publishing, e-Future Korea, and LanguagEd. André is a guest lecturer of Bilingualism and Cognition at the Pontifical Catholic University of Paraná, and is the author of „The Owl Factor: Reframing Your Teaching Philosophy” and „Studying with the Science of Learning.” Currently, he leads the Mind, Brain, and Education Special Interest Group at BRAZ-TESOL, is the co-host of the „Chá Pedagógico” podcast, founder of Learning Cosmos professional development hub, and serves as an e-moderator in training projects with the British Council.
André Hedlund

Scott Thornbury has taught and trained in Egypt, UK, Spain, and in his native New Zealand. Until recently, he taught on an online MA TESOL program for The New School in New York. His writing credits include several award-winning books for teachers on language and methodology, including About Language (Cambridge) and The New A-Z of ELT (Macmillan).
His latest books are 30 Language Teaching Methods,101 Grammar Questions, and 66 Essentials of Lesson Design (all Cambridge). He is also the series editor for the Cambridge Handbooks for Language Teachers. His website is www.scottthornbury.com
Scott Thornbury
